linux

如何用telnet进行Linux系统更新

小樊
39
2025-10-24 09:55:26
栏目: 智能运维

使用Telnet进行Linux系统更新并不是一个推荐的做法,因为Telnet协议本身不安全,容易受到中间人攻击和数据泄露。更安全的做法是使用SSH(Secure Shell)协议来进行远程管理和系统更新。

然而,如果你确实需要使用Telnet进行系统更新,以下是一个基本的步骤指南:

前提条件

  1. 确保Telnet服务器已安装

    sudo apt-get install telnetd  # Debian/Ubuntu
    sudo yum install telnet-server  # CentOS/RHEL
    
  2. 配置防火墙允许Telnet连接

    sudo ufw allow 23/tcp  # Ubuntu/Debian
    sudo firewall-cmd --permanent --add-port=23/tcp  # CentOS/RHEL
    sudo firewall-cmd --reload  # CentOS/RHEL
    

更新步骤

  1. 登录到远程服务器

    telnet <服务器IP地址> 23
    

    输入用户名和密码进行登录。

  2. 更新包列表

    sudo apt-get update  # Debian/Ubuntu
    sudo yum check-update  # CentOS/RHEL
    
  3. 升级所有包

    sudo apt-get upgrade -y  # Debian/Ubuntu
    sudo yum update -y  # CentOS/RHEL
    
  4. 重启系统(如果需要)

    sudo reboot
    

注意事项

推荐使用SSH进行更新

如果你有条件,强烈建议使用SSH进行远程管理和系统更新。以下是使用SSH的基本步骤:

  1. 生成SSH密钥对(如果还没有):

    ssh-keygen -t rsa -b 4096
    
  2. 将公钥复制到远程服务器

    ssh-copy-id <用户名>@<服务器IP地址>
    
  3. 使用SSH登录到远程服务器

    ssh <用户名>@<服务器IP地址>
    
  4. 更新包列表和升级包

    sudo apt-get update && sudo apt-get upgrade -y  # Debian/Ubuntu
    sudo yum check-update && sudo yum update -y  # CentOS/RHEL
    
  5. 重启系统(如果需要)

    sudo reboot
    

使用SSH不仅更安全,而且提供了更好的加密和认证机制,是远程管理和系统更新的推荐方式。

0
看了该问题的人还看了